Police in Kenya have arrested a journalist over a report exposing corruption at the country’s Interior Ministry. JOHN NGIRACHU is a senior reporter of Kenya’s biggest-selling Daily Nation newspaper, and his report uncovered outrageous spending by civil servants. Reuters news agency reports that the newspaper publication had raised pressure on President UHURU KENYATTA, who promised to tackle rampant corruption in the country. Reacting to the arrest, the editor-in-chief of the newspaper, TOM MSHINDI said the action by the police marks an attempt by the authorities to intimidate the press and stifle free speech. Media reports said the arrested journalist has since been released yesterday evening.
